Output d58605a2049e252b7a9b4b5c85b6ed33f28bad8b12c755f61a3cec6efd4a4985:1

value
10832343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d6126966ca466b0d879c994bb4bfb45a3477a5c OP_EQUAL
address
3BfMxc1sBrCZZKghvEDwrP1AaFTDtPiZna
transaction
d58605a2049e252b7a9b4b5c85b6ed33f28bad8b12c755f61a3cec6efd4a4985
spent
true